Centrum is the bustling heart of Heerenveen, home to about 3,125 residents. It's a mix of ages, with a notable share of over-65s (960) and a high proportion of single-person households (1,380). Yes, this is a social housing rental. The rent of €628 is below the social housing threshold, and the property is listed by a housing corporation (woningcorporatie). That means eligibility criteria apply, such as income limits.
